Scope of the Meeting
The meeting is primarily aimed at PhD students and young researchers. The topics covered are interdisciplinary, with particular attention to topics in Mathematical Analysis, Numerical Analysis, and Mathematical Physics. The event is structured in two parts.
The first part includes two 12-hour courses. The first course, held by Prof. M. Galewski, provides an introduction to the monotone method in nonlinear analysis; in particular the aim of this course is to introduce the student in the theoretical issues related to monotone operators with emphasis on their continuity, coercivity and surjectivity. The second course, held by Prof. W. Kryszewski, is dedicated to the theory of $C_0$-semigroups of linear operators; in particular this lecture series provides a rigorous introduction to the theory of $C_0$-semigroups of linear operators, covering fundamental results, generation theorems, perturbation theory, and applications to partial differential equations (PDEs). The two aforementioned courses are included in the PhD program in Mathematics and Computer Science of University of Calabria.
The second part includes invited talks and poster presentations by the meeting participants.
The meeting follows the previous editions of 2014, 2016 and 2019, 2025.
